Are people in Ogden older or younger than people in Thousand Oaks?- The Median Age in Ogden is 11.5 years younger than in Thousand Oaks.
Are housing costs cheaper in Ogden or Thousand Oaks?- Ogden
housing costs are 63.4% less expensive than Thousand Oaks hous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Ogden or Thousand Oaks?- The average commute for residents of Ogden is 5.9 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Thousand Oaks.
